12/6/24 O&A NYC SONG OF THE DAY: Boyz II Men ft. Brian McKnight – Let It Snow

Let It Snow is co-produced and performed by R&B group Boyz II Men, featuring vocals from fellow R&B artist Brian McKnight. The song was issued as the only official single from the group’s holiday album Christmas Interpretations. Continue reading

11/5/24 O&A NYC SONG OF THE DAY: Sam Cooke- A Change Is Gonna Come

A Change Is Gonna Come is a song by Sam Cooke, released on December 22, 1964 by RCA Victor. Though only a modest hit for Cooke in comparison with his previous singles, A Change Is Gonna Come became an anthem for the American Civil Rights Movement. The song is widely considered Cooke’s best composition and has been voted among the best songs ever released by various publications. In 2007, the song was selected for preservation in the Library of Congress, with the National Recording Registry deeming the song “culturally, historically, or aesthetically important.” Continue reading
